Gospel actor Moses Are ‘Baba Gbenro’ dies at 65

 


Gospel movie producer and actor Moses Are popularly known as Baba Gbenro has died aged 65 after a battle with liver illness.

His colleague Oluwaseun Adejumobi broke the news on Instagram on Thursday.

He wrote, “Heavens’s Gain Again. General Has Gone to rest.”

Baba Gbenro, as fondly called by his fans, is one of the main actors in the popular Mount Zion Faith Ministries’ series titled Abbatoir.

He was the founder and international president of Calvary Movies Drama Ministry based in Ogbomoso. He was also the chief executive officer of Calvary Movies Television.

He was married to Bamike Are.
